Kyosho spider GP re-build
 
Hey all,

I am looking to tear down an old Kyosho spider. The spider has been sitting for like 2 years.

Are there any precautions that I should know about before tearing it down and re-assembling her?

It has an O.S. max 0.12 engine that I had installed in it and then ran for about 2 months. Then the pull start assembly broke off the side of the engine.

Should I do anything with the engine in regards to there being fuel left in it from before or would that have evaporated?

I bought the spider used a few years back and never had a manual for it...is there anywhere online that is like a database for rc manuals?

Thanks in advance for your help.

spider
 
remove the pullstart and install a backplate. if u dnt have a starter box,try looking for a replacement starter unit..inspect the pulleys and belts..and the gears also! it's hard to find spider parts nowadays..gudluck!
